In this article, we will explore various dimensions of a balanced lifestyle, including physical health, mental wellness, and social connections, while providing actionable tips on how to integrate these aspects into your daily routine.Physical Health: The Foundation of Well-BeingPhysical health plays a vital role in our overall well-being.
It serves as the foundation upon which other facets of our lives can flourish. To maintain good physical health, it is essential to adopt a balanced diet, engage in regular physical activity, and prioritize sleep.A Balanced Diet: Nutrition is not just about eating; it’s about choosing foods that nourish your body. A well-rounded diet should include a variety of fruits, vegetables, whole grains, lean proteins, and healthy fats.
Aim for colorful plates, as different colors often signify different nutrients. Moreover, try to limit processed foods, excessive sugar, and saturated fats. Meal planning can be a great way to ensure you have healthy options readily available.Regular Physical Activity: Exercise is another cornerstone of physical health. It doesn’t have to be an intense workout regimen at the gym. Finding an activity you enjoy, whether it’s dancing, hiking, biking, or swimming, makes it easier to stay active.
Aim to include at least 150 minutes of moderate aerobic activity or 75 minutes of vigorous activity each week, alongside strength training exercises on two or more days a week.Prioritizing Sleep: Sleep is often overlooked in discussions about health. However, it is fundamental to physical well-being. Adults typically need between 7 to 9 hours of quality sleep each night. To improve sleep quality, establish a relaxing bedtime routine, limit screen time before bed, and create a comfortable sleep environment.Mental Wellness: Nurturing Your MindWhile physical health is vital, mental wellness is equally important.
A balanced lifestyle cannot thrive without attention to mental health. Factors such as stress management, mindfulness, and self-care play pivotal roles in ensuring our mental well-being.Stress Management: Stress is an inevitable part of life, but how we manage it can significantly affect our mental health. Techniques such as deep breathing, meditation, and yoga can help alleviate stress and promote relaxation.
Additionally, setting realistic goals and learning to say “no” when overwhelmed can be beneficial in managing life’s demands.Mindfulness: Practicing mindfulness involves being present and fully engaged in the moment. This can be achieved through meditation, journaling, or simply taking time to appreciate the world around you. Mindfulness not only helps reduce stress but also enhances focus and clarity in decision-making.Self-Care: Taking time for yourself is not selfish; it’s essential.
Regularly engaging in activities that bring you joy and relaxation can recharge your mental batteries. Whether it’s reading a book, taking a bubble bath, or spending time in nature, finding time for self-care is crucial in maintaining a balanced lifestyle.Social Connections: Building a Supportive NetworkHuman beings are inherently social creatures, and nurturing our social connections is key to a balanced lifestyle.
Strong relationships can improve mental health, provide emotional support, and foster a sense of belonging.Cultivating Relationships: Invest time in building and maintaining relationships with family and friends. Make an effort to reach out regularly, whether through calls, texts, or in-person visits. Organizing outings or shared activities can strengthen these bonds.Community Engagement: Engaging with your community can also provide a sense of purpose and connection.
Consider volunteering for local organizations, joining clubs, or participating in community events. These activities can help you meet new people and create lasting friendships.Balancing Digital Connections: In today’s digital age, online connections are prevalent. While social media can help maintain relationships, it’s essential to strike a balance. Ensure that your online interactions do not replace meaningful face-to-face connections and that they contribute positively to your mental well-being.Integrating Balance into Daily LifeAchieving balance is not a one-time event but rather an ongoing process.

Essential FAQs: How To Create Realistic Shadows And Lighting In Photoshop
What are the most important aspects of lighting in Photoshop?
The most important aspects include understanding light direction, intensity, color, and the type of light source used.
Can I create realistic shadows without a reference image?
While it’s possible, having a reference image helps you understand how shadows behave in real life, making your work more accurate.
What brushes should I use for creating shadows in Photoshop?
Soft round brushes are often best for shadows, as they can be adjusted for opacity and flow to create gradual transitions.
How do I adjust shadows after they’ve been created?
You can use the layer styles, opacity adjustments, or the transform tools to refine shadows for a more realistic effect.
Is there a shortcut for duplicating layers in Photoshop?
Yes, you can duplicate layers quickly by selecting the layer and pressing Ctrl + J (Cmd + J on Mac).
